→ Base Ingredients
- 115 grams unsalted butter, softened
- 2 large eggs
- 96 grams pistachio instant pudding mix
- 496 grams sugar cookie mix

Instructions
- Preheat Oven
Set your oven to 190°C and grease a 25×38 cm baking sheet thoroughly. - Prepare the Dough
In a large mixing bowl, combine softened butter, eggs, and pistachio instant pudding mix. Use an electric mixer to beat the ingredients until smooth and fully blended. - Add the Cookie Mix
Add the sugar cookie mix to the bowl. Mix again with the electric mixer until a thick, sticky dough forms. - Spread and Bake
Transfer the dough to the prepared baking sheet. Use a spatula to spread it evenly to the edges to ensure the bars are soft and bake uniformly. Bake for 10–12 minutes, or until the edges are golden and the top is lightly browned. - Cool and Slice
Remove from the oven and allow the bars to cool completely in the pan before slicing into squares or rectangles. This helps maintain a soft chewy texture and clean edges.

Notes
Even spreading of the dough is essential for consistent baking and ensuring that every bite of these pistachio pudding sugar cookie bars is perfectly textured.

Tips for Success: Pistachio Pudding Sugar Cookie Bars
To get the best texture and flavor from your pudding sugar cookie bars, follow these tips to ensure your bars are soft, chewy, and perfectly baked:
- Use room-temperature butter and eggs for easier blending and smoother dough. This ensures a consistent mix when using your electric mixer.
- Don’t overmix the dough after adding the sugar cookie mix. Blend just until combined to preserve the soft chewy texture.
- Spread the dough evenly in the pan so the bars bake uniformly and don’t dry out at the edges while staying underbaked in the center.
- Watch baking time closely to avoid overbaking. Remove the bars when the edges turn golden and the top shows light browning.
- Cool completely before slicing to help the bars set properly and make it easier to cut clean, neat pieces.
- Use quality pistachio instant pudding mix for the most authentic pistachio pudding sugar flavor and maximum softness.
Following these tips will help you achieve the ideal soft, chewy texture that makes these pistachio pudding sugar cookie bars such a hit.

Variations: Pistachio Pudding Sugar Cookie Bars
These pudding sugar cookie bars offer a flexible base, allowing you to experiment with different flavors and textures while still achieving that soft chewy bite. With a simple dough blended using an electric mixer and flavored by pistachio instant pudding mix, there are many ways to make this recipe your own.
- Chocolate Chip Pistachio Bars
Fold in mini chocolate chips to the dough before baking for a classic twist that complements the pistachio pudding sugar flavor. - Frosted Pistachio Bars
After the bars cool completely, top with a light glaze or vanilla frosting and chopped pistachios for a bakery-style finish. - Citrus Pistachio Bars
Add a teaspoon of lemon or orange zest to the dough to brighten the flavor and contrast the nutty sweetness. - Pistachio White Chocolate Bars
Stir in white chocolate chunks for extra richness and a creamy contrast to the soft chewy base. - Holiday Sprinkle Bars
Mix in seasonal sprinkles for festive occasions—ideal for holidays or themed parties, while keeping the bars soft and colorful.
These easy variations allow you to personalize the pudding sugar cookie bars while maintaining the soft texture and flavor that makes them a crowd favorite.
